FCC Consumer Complaints – 3 February 2018

Introduction

A total of 505 consumer complaints relating to telecommunications services were recorded by the Federal Communications Commission on 3 February 2018, this represented a decline from the 1104 complaints recorded the day before. Complaints were reported across 48 states and territories, with California slightly ahead of the other locations. The largest number of complaints related to Unwanted Calls, with 255 complaints.

What the complaints were about

A total of 6 complaint categories were represented in the complaints recorded on this date. The largest number of complaints fell within Phone, which accounted for 348 reports. Complaint activity was strongly concentrated in this category, with other categories contributing comparatively fewer reports.

Complaint category Complaints Share
Phone 348 68.9%
TV 76 15.0%
Internet 68 13.5%
Radio 11 2.2%
Accessibility 1 0.2%
Emergency 1 0.2%
